Qwen3.8-27B open weights under Apache 2.0, and the 17GB footnote
Alibaba released Qwen3.8-27B under Apache 2.0: 27 billion parameters, a 262K token context, and roughly 17GB to run it locally. That last number is the answer to the frontier-on-a-phone headline.

Alibaba released the weights for Qwen3.8-27B on August 14 under an Apache 2.0 licence: a dense 27 billion parameter model with a native 262K token context that stretches to 1M. The Qwen team says running it locally takes about 17GB. That single number is what the frontier-on-a-phone framing has to survive, and it mostly does not.
what actually shipped
Alibaba Cloud put out the files developers and hardware makers need to host the new multimodal series on private infrastructure. The 27B dense model is tuned for real coding and office workflows, and it arrived beside open weights for the much larger Qwen3.8 2.4T A95B, which we covered when the 2.4 trillion parameter Max weights went out.
MediaTek claims Day 0 support for the 27B model on its flagship Dimensity mobile SoC and on the Auto Cockpit C-X1, aimed at agents running inside phones and cars. The remaining partners cover the three other places weights get executed: LM Studio for laptops, Nvidia RTX Spark for local development, and Cerebras for dedicated servers, with a Shared Tier slot promised soon.

what it changes for you
Open weights are the only form of a serious model that reaches a user without an account, a card or a payment rail. Once the file sits on your own disk, inference never touches an API, so there is no layer left for anyone to close. The catch is one step earlier: offline inference still needs one online download, and the hosts are Hugging Face and Alibaba Cloud, both of which have gates of their own. Being offline in step two does not undo being online in step one.
The 17GB figure is worth doing the arithmetic on. Twenty-seven billion parameters at 16-bit precision would be roughly 54GB of raw weights, so 17GB means compression. The release does not name the quantisation level, does not publish tokens per second, and does not say at what context length the measurement was taken, while the memory a 262K token window eats sits on top of that number rather than inside it. A laptop with enough RAM can hold this. The phone already in someone's pocket cannot, and every open model we have tracked in our AI release coverage has had the same distance between the demo rig and the shipping device.
the case against
A model that fits in 17GB is not a frontier model in the strict sense, and the release itself is the proof. Alibaba opened the 2.4T A95B weights on the same day. If the small one did the same job, the large one would have no reason to exist.
Day 0 support is a chip vendor's statement, not a report of the model running on a handset anyone can buy. The part of the story the headline rests on is the one part published without a measurable figure, which is the shape the Grok 4.6 launch took when the numbers arrived.
Apache 2.0 is the strongest thing in this announcement, because unlike the bespoke licences some labs still file under the words open weight, it carries no user ceiling and no company-size condition. Even so, the licence text living on the repository is not reproduced here, and the LICENSE file is the only version that binds a commercial deployment. Frequently asked questions
Does Qwen3.8-27B actually run on a smartphone?
Nobody has shown it running on a shipping handset yet. What was announced is MediaTek Day 0 support on the flagship Dimensity SoC and the Auto Cockpit C-X1, which is chip readiness rather than a measured phone run. The launch material names no device, no handset RAM figure and no tokens per second. The only official number is the roughly 17GB local footprint.

Is commercial use of Qwen3.8-27B allowed?
The stated licence is Apache 2.0, which permits commercial use, modification and redistribution with no user cap or company-size condition attached. The full licence file sitting on the repository is not reproduced in this launch material, so reading the LICENSE file in the repo itself remains the only reliable check before any commercial deployment.
